THE PARISH
AND THE SACRAMENTS - TEL: 523737
The
Parish prepares candidates for Reception into the Church, Baptism, Reconciliation,
Holy Communion, Confirmation and Marriage. For more information
contact the Presbytery Office on the above number.
CELEBRATING
THE LITURGY - TEL: 523737
Parishioners
are involved in helping to celebrate the Liturgy in various ways - Eucharistic
Ministers, Musicians, Readers, Servers, Stewards. Holy Communion
can be taken to the sick and housebound. For further information
contact the Presbytery Office.

SOCIETY
OF ST VINCENT DE PAUL
A
charity founded in the last century to help the poor, the sick and needy.
Members undertake hospital & home visits to those in need, help,
guidance, physical and financial assistance. Contact the Presbytery
for information.

TEAMS
OF OUR LADY
The
Teams of Our Lady is an international movement for married Christian
couples to journey in faith together.
